Cut the chicken thighs into bite-sized pieces and set aside.
Finely chop the onion, mince the garlic, and grate the ginger.
Heat the coconut oil in a large pan over medium heat.
Add the chopped onion to the pan and sauté until translucent, about 5 minutes.
Stir in the minced garlic and grated ginger, cooking for another 2 minutes.
Add the tomato puree to the pan and cook for 5 minutes to reduce it slightly.
In a small bowl, mix together the garam masala, ground cumin, ground coriander, turmeric powder, red chili powder, and salt.
Add the spice mix to the pan and stir well, cooking for another 2 minutes to allow the spices to release their oils.
Add the chopped chicken to the pan, and cook until the outer layer of the chicken is no longer pink, around 5 minutes.
Pour in the coconut milk, stirring to combine everything well.
Reduce the heat to low, cover, and simmer the curry for 20 minutes or until the chicken is cooked through and tender.
Taste for seasoning and adjust salt or spices if necessary.
Chop the fresh cilantro and sprinkle it over the curry before serving.
Squeeze the juice of one lime over the curry for a fresh burst of flavor.
Serve your dairy-free Indian chicken curry hot, with rice or flatbread.
